Learning how to read music isn't that hard. You should try your local community college and see if they have an courses in music theory that you could audit. You could also try your local library which would probably have many books on how to learn to read music. There are also plenty of online resources like http://datadragon.com/education/reading/ that are pretty easy and offer step by step instructions for everything you'll need to learn to read music.
To effectively learn to read advanced piano sheet music, one should practice regularly, break down the music into smaller sections, study the music theory behind the piece, and seek guidance from a skilled piano teacher.
